The headline JLP yield is one of the cleanest yields in DeFi. 38-48% APY across Q1 2026, paid in real trading fees and funding rate spread, with operational simplicity (just hold the token). Better than basis trade. Better than restaking. Better than almost any single-protocol DeFi yield right now.
But the underlying composition is 47% SOL, 18% ETH, 9% BTC, and 26% stables. So when you "earn 45% APY on JLP," what you're actually doing is buying a structured product that's mostly SOL price exposure plus the trading fee yield on top. If SOL drops 30%, your JLP NAV drops roughly 15% (47% weight × 30% drop), and the 45% APY now has to dig out of a hole.
That's not a hidden trap — Jupiter discloses the composition. But most retail JLP holders I've talked to don't fully model the SOL exposure into their position sizing. They see "45% APY, low volatility" and treat JLP like a yield product when it's actually a leveraged-SOL product with yield enhancement.

The Q1 2026 Volume Picture
Jupiter Perps daily volume across Q1 2026:
| Market | Daily volume | Share |
|---|---|---|
| BTC perp | $185M | 39% |
| ETH perp | $135M | 28% |
| SOL perp | $130M | 27% |
| Other supported markets | $30M | 6% |
Total $480M daily across BTC, ETH, SOL, and ~5-7 other supported markets. The 94% concentration in three majors (BTC + ETH + SOL) reflects Jupiter Perps' deliberate market selection — JLP pool architecture can't scale to broad market coverage like an order book DEX can.
For comparison, Hyperliquid did $4.2B daily across 180+ markets. So Hyperliquid is 8.7x Jupiter's volume on full coverage that includes everything Jupiter has plus 170+ more markets.
The ratio matters because it tells you what Jupiter Perps is and isn't. It's a focused major-pair Solana perpetual venue, not a comprehensive perpetual platform. If you're trading TIA, INJ, KAS, or any of the long-tail perp names, Jupiter doesn't have the contract.
What's Actually in JLP
JLP pool composition Q1 2026:
- SOL: ~47% (the heaviest weight)
- ETH: ~18%
- BTC: ~9%
- USDC: ~16%
- USDT: ~10%
So roughly 74% of JLP is exposure to volatile crypto assets, primarily SOL. Holders earn the perpetual trading fees plus funding rate spread on the pool, distributed at ~70% to JLP holders.
Q1 2026 JLP returns broke down approximately:
- Trading fee + funding revenue: equivalent to ~38-48% APY
- NAV change from underlying asset price moves: +8-12% across the quarter (mostly because SOL had a decent quarter)
- Combined realized: the headline 38-48% APY plus the price appreciation on the underlying basket
When Q3 2024 had heavy SOL drawdown periods, JLP NAV declined despite the trading fee yield. The yield doesn't cancel the directional exposure — it adds to it.
How to Think About JLP Properly
The honest framing: JLP is a structured product. Specifically it's like buying a 50/35/15 SOL/ETH-stables-BTC basket and getting paid trading fee yield on top.
To compare apples-to-apples vs other yield products:
- Pure stablecoin yield (Sky sUSDS): 5.6-6% APY, no underlying volatility
- ETH staking (EtherFi): 5.4% APY plus ETH price exposure
- JLP: 38-48% APY plus mostly SOL price exposure (and some ETH/BTC)
If you wanted JLP's effective return without the SOL exposure, you'd have to short SOL perp against a JLP long position. That's the basis-trade hedge. The structure works:
- Long $100K JLP: earns 45% APY plus moves with SOL/ETH/BTC weighted
- Short $47K SOL perp: hedges the SOL portion (the dominant exposure)
- Net position: closer to delta-neutral, captures most of the trading fee yield
The hedged position realizes maybe 25-30% APY net of the basis trade overhead. Still excellent yield but you've now added operational complexity managing the perp short.
For most retail JLP holders, the right framing is "I'm long SOL with yield enhancement." That's a reasonable position if you're bullish SOL. It's a bad position if you're not bullish SOL because you're getting volatility you didn't intend to take.
Where Hyperliquid Wins
Three places Hyperliquid beats Jupiter Perps:
Order book depth at scale. A $5M BTC perp clip on Hyperliquid fills at maybe 2-4bps slippage. The same clip on Jupiter Perps fills at 8-15bps because the JLP pool depth is bounded. For institutional-scale flow, Hyperliquid is materially better.
Market breadth. 180+ markets vs Jupiter's 8-12. If you want to trade altcoin perps, you're using Hyperliquid (or Bybit/OKX/Binance from the centralized side).
Fee structure. Hyperliquid's top VIP tier hits 0.025% taker / 0.005% maker. Jupiter Perps charges ~0.06% taker. At high-frequency trading scale the 35-bps-per-side differential adds up.
Where Jupiter Perps Wins
Solana-native operational integration. If you're already running positions on Solana DeFi, Jupiter Perps is part of the same operational tree. No bridge to Hyperliquid L1, no separate funding rails, no separate KYC/AML.
JLP as DeFi composability anchor. JLP is accepted as collateral in some Solana lending protocols (Marginfi, Kamino) and integrated into yield strategies. That gives JLP utility beyond pure yield-bearing positioning.
Smaller-clip retail execution. Up to ~$50K clips on BTC/ETH/SOL perpetuals, Jupiter Perps fills are roughly comparable to Hyperliquid. The execution gap shows up at $100K+ clips, not retail size.
Lower operational complexity for Solana users. No need to learn Hyperliquid L1, manage separate accounts, or handle Hyperliquid-specific UX patterns. Phantom wallet → Jupiter Perps → trade.

Decision Framework
If you're bullish SOL and want yield-enhanced exposure: JLP makes sense as a SOL-replacement holding. The yield premium adds 30+ percentage points over passive SOL holding.
If you're bullish SOL and want hedged yield: Run JLP plus short SOL perp. Captures most of the trading fee yield without the directional SOL exposure. Expect 20-30% APY net.
If you're not bullish SOL: Don't run JLP. The headline yield is hiding directional exposure you don't want.
For perpetual trading: Hyperliquid for everything except specific Solana-native flow. Jupiter Perps for Solana-resident operations only.
For Solana DeFi positioning: Hold some JLP as part of a diversified Solana ecosystem allocation if you want broader exposure plus yield. Don't make it the bulk of your Solana positioning.
What I Watch For
Things that would change my JLP positioning:
SOL goes parabolic and pulls JLP NAV substantially higher. I'd reduce JLP exposure to lock in gains and rotate to delta-neutral structures.
Solana ecosystem activity contracts materially. Lower trading volume → lower JLP yield → the structural argument for JLP weakens.
Hyperliquid expands meaningfully into Solana-native integration. If Hyperliquid bridges become trivial and Solana traders can use Hyperliquid for Solana-anchored perp positioning, Jupiter Perps' moat compresses.
JLP starts being accepted as collateral in additional Solana protocols. Would expand JLP's utility beyond yield-bearing positioning and increase the demand floor for the token.
